Supercross is a form of indoor dirt bike racing and a newer version of
motocross, the sport’s original form. This
motorcycle racing sport involves off-road motorcycles on an artificially-made dirt track consisting of steep jumps and obstacles, whereas motocross takes place on long courses built on the dirt and terrain in natural environments.
Monster Energy AMA Supercross, an FIM World Championship, is held from January through early May, primarily taking place in
baseball and
football stadiums, or covered domes. One contest is held at
Daytona International Speedway, in the island that separates pit lane from the circuit. The supercross track takes all the obstacles of outdoor riding – jumps, turns, and bumps – and puts them in easy view of the spectators.
